How To Get Your Home Ready For Winter

December has arrived and its just going to keep getting colder out. So getting ready for those winter days is critical to making sure that you are kept toasty Keep Warm This Winter Keeping warm involves making sure that your furnace is in good working order. A broken furnace in the middle of a freezing day is the last thing you want. But if you call a tech then, you'll be behind every other person who waited last second to get their furnace checked or repaired. So before the coldest day in the season hits, it's a good idea to contact a tech to closely inspect your furnace to make sure it is functioning properly. We recommend that you start an annual maintenance regimen with an HVAC company that you can trust. You should also consider reapplying Caulk around your windows. Caulk is a flexible material used to prevent air leakage from happening....
